The fourth season of NBC's "The Voice" premieres tonight with some big changes.
Shakira and Usher will be filling the big red seats usually occupied by Christina Aguilera and Cee Lo Green who are taking time off after three seasons of ratings-boosting coach chemistry with Adam Levine and Blake Shelton.
As the ratings for "American Idol" and "X Factor" decline despite judging shakeups, "The Voice" executive producer Mark Burnett insists that Shakira and Usher's addition to the panel will help take them over the competition. He tells "USA Today" that the transition has been "harmonious" and he's sure the audience will "fall in love" with what the new judges bring to the table.
Levine says Shakira is "a firecracker" with whom he meshes well, as they're both "very confident."
Usher, too, is feeling good about his chances at picking this season's winner. The singer has some experience in artist development, having helped launch the career of one of today's biggest stars, Justin Bieber.
The blind auditions kick off tonight with a two-hour premiere special on NBC, starting at 8:00 pm Eastern.

The Academy of Country Music and dick clark productions announced that George Strait and Garth Brooks , the two most recent ACM Artist of the Decade Award recipients, will perform together for the first time in history to pay tribute to Dick Clark at the 48th ANNUAL ACADEMY OF COUNTRY MUSIC AWARDS, to be broadcast live from the MGM Grand Garden Arena in Las Vegas Sunday, April 7 (8:00 PM-11:00 PM, live ET/delayed PT) on the CBS Television Network.
The ACM Artist of the Decade Award will be renamed the ACM Dick Clark Artist of the Decade Award, in honor of the iconic figure and longtime producer of the ACADEMY OF COUNTRY MUSIC AWARDS. The ceremony, to be co-hosted by Luke Bryan and Blake Shelton , honors country music's top talent, as well as the industry's hottest emerging artists.
